What happens when you spend nearly three decades ignoring the pull of entrepreneurship? In this episode of UH-OH Conversations with Cohesive Leaders, Dr. Troy Hall and Ben-Jamin Toy chat with Yusef Marshall, a leader, coach, musician, author, and man of deep faith, who opens up about his biggest UH-OH — resisting the call to build something of his own.
Yusef reveals how chasing stability cost him relationships, health, and nearly his marriage. He shares the breaking point that came during COVID, when a cardboard box showed up at his job, and how that moment finally pushed him to choose purpose over comfort.
Through humor, honesty, and storytelling, Yusef talks about the danger of living someone else’s version of success, why identity must be separate from titles, and what it takes to rebuild yourself after years of delay.
If you’ve ever felt stuck in a role that doesn’t fit, this episode is a wake-up call: don’t go to the grave with your music still in you.
